Obtaining licensure usually involves passing the Fundamentals of Engineering (FE) Exam, then becoming a Civil Engineering (CE) Intern or an Engineer-in-Training (EIT) for a designated amount of time. The exact requirements for obtaining licensure vary from state to state. Many Water Resource Engineers go on to pursue their Masters Degrees.

Jul 21, 2023 · The NICET Water Resource Engineering certification requires applicants to pass an exam that covers topics such as hydrology, hydraulics, water resources planning, design, management, and operation. To be eligible to take the exam, applicants must have a bachelor’s degree in engineering or related field from an accredited college or university. The Diploma in Water Engineering is a full-time programme of a duration of Four Semesters. Each academic year shall consist of two (2) semesters and a recess term for Industrial Training. The certificate in Water Engineering takes two academic years with one graded field attachment session in the third semester of the second year lasting for 12 weeks. The syllabus has been developed on a competency based approach.
